I'm watching a TV show where doctors talk about diets and it's just said that raw food diets aren't that great as raw meat can actually be more beneficial when cooked and some beans and pulses can be toxic if not cooked (something to do with the coating). There's also a supposed link between being on the raw food diet and a condition known as orthorexia. It's not a recognised medical condition but studies have found that those who are on this diet may become obsessive about their food and may not eat as many nutrients as they should.
